Narrative Update • May 23

Over the last 7 days, the Building industry has dropped 2.8%, driven by a pullback from Carel Industries of 3.1%. This takes the industry's 12 month performance to a gain of 28%. As for the next few years, earnings are expected to grow by 11% per annum.
